Trial Technology Services Manager The candidate will direct, manage and oversee the firm’s trial support process including coordinating for the use of technology in the courtroom, remote trial offices / war rooms, and at other litigation hearings as needed. Consult with legal teams to create compelling graphics for use at trial. Will direct the coordination of efforts with other staff, IT personnel and case teams. Leverage resources of the entire firm to deliver an “in office†experience to those case teams travelling for trials, hearings, arbitrations, and mediations. Coordinate the activities of the trial support team, which might include members of departments such as Customer Service, Network Operations, Procurement, Facilities and Conference Services. Develop and manage master plans for each trial and coordinate individual work tasks, schedules and trial support budgets. Using existing trial support standards and processes, coordinate the cross-functional delivery of all services to case teams, acting as the single point of contact for all questions, concerns and needs. Monitor progress of work assignments; adjust and revise schedules; coordinate changes and update schedules and budgets. Assist with developing, meeting and following Trial Technology operating standards, practices, and procedures, including development and implementation of methods for measuring and reporting on achieving goals and objectives set by senior leadership. Consult, advise and assist attorneys, paralegals and other case team members on trial preparation, ranging from identifying appropriate war rooms spaces to transporting trial materials to site. Create, implement and maintain knowledge databases relevant to trials and presentation work including information about judges’ preferences regarding IT set-ups, courtroom layouts, courthouse restrictions or requirements for the use of outside IT equipment. Create demonstrative visuals for case development, including timelines, graphics, animations, excerpts, Power Point decks and slides, video deposition designations and other presentation materials. Effectively market and promote Firm’s presentation tools, services and trial resources. Investigate and develop trial support best practices and advise case teams on implementing those practices, as well as evaluate and select trial technology tools. Work with Electronic Discovery Services and IT departments to test and implement trial technology software and upgrades within the Firm environment. Identify upcoming trials, hearings and arbitrations and coordinate necessary support and services. Some domestic and/or international travel will be required. Extended travel may be necessary and will be based on trial demands. A BA or BS degree preferred 7 years of trial technology experience required. Consultant and professional services background. Experience in law firm setting is a plus. Expert proficiency in Microsoft PowerPoint is required. should have high level of competency in the following: Adobe Photoshop, Adobe Illustrator, Microsoft Excel, PDF reading and editing software (Nuance and/or Adobe Acrobat), basic video editing capabilities, and graphic design skills. Experience with more advanced video and animation production software, such as Adobe Premiere Pro, Adobe Animate, and Adobe After Effects, is also a plus. Must have solid understanding of persuasive information design with a strong emphasis in charts, graphs, timelines, and relationship maps. Experience presenting in the courtroom, and with trial presentation products like TrialDirector, Sanction, OnCue a plus. should have experience coordinating cross-functional teams in support of litigation. Must have proven experience with both the creative and operational side of trial case management.
